Oil shortages escalate from wars in Iran and Ukraine, with few signs of relief

Customers stand with empty cooking-gas cylinders in Srinagar, India, waiting to be able to refill them. Firdous Nazir/NurPhoto via Getty Images The global energy crisis triggered by two wars is set to worsen, as Ukraine pummels Russia’s refining industry and Iranian attacks continue on Middle Eastern oil production and refining.
